Do you really trust chart analyst?lot of people predict bitcoin price with chart analyst.but i don't trust them.i think bitcoin price and other crypto price depend on supply,demand and NEWS.

I think you have a wrong perspective when it comes to chart analysts. I must say that I don't trade right now, and I'm just studying for a while now, because I find it interesting, and maybe in the future I might try it. After taking that out of the way, I just want to say that I used to think like you, and I thought that chart analysis was stupid because there is no way people could use it to predict anything, since markets price behavior only reflect supply and demand.

The thing is that chart analysts are not really trying to predict the market, they just use it to react on price changes. based on the patterns they see on the charts. They just use those patterns to try to reduce their losses, and maximize their profits, but they keep changing what they do as the patterns keep forming. So they just say that with the pattern the price will probably go this way, but if it goes on this other direction and starts forming a different pattern, then they will do something else.

So basically chart analysis is not something that is written on stone. It's more like interpretation of live patterns that are forming and changing, and they use that to react.

Now, why would this work? Simply because traders talk the same language. If a lot of traders with a lot of money are all looking for the same patterns to form. When they all see the same thing at the same time, since they do it on live markets, then they will all buy or sell, and that will have a huge impact on the price. Of course there are some variations, because people can read different things, and that's why some traders win, and other traders lose. It all depends on the amount of people reading the same thing at the same time.

So yes, chart analysis works, if a bunch of people read the same thing. So just think about it. You are studying chart analysis, just like I'm doing right now, and you just read the same information and learn the same thing, that thousands of others did. What will happen is that you will be able to synchronize with other people when you are trading. That's why it works.
